Baaghi 2 success inspires Karan Johar to tweak Tiger Shroff starrer Student Of The Year 2

4 Apr 2018

Baaghi 2 success seems to have had a major effect on the career of Tiger Shroff.Well, every films victory at the box office has a positive impact on ones career. But Baaghi has now inspired Punit Malhotra to make changes in the script of Student Of The Year 2.How? Let us explain. Baaghi 2 has not only proved that Tiger Shroff rides the success of the franchise solely on his shoulders but it also showcases his immense popularity as an action star. Keeping this in mind, Karan Johar has decided to make action an integral part of Student Of The Year 2.The prequel hardly boasted of any action sequences. However, the second instalment will have four major high-octane scenes. Courtesy, the love audiences are showering on Tigers action-packed avatars. Punit Malhotra, who last directed Gori Tere Pyaar Mein , wants to do complete justice to Student Of The Year 2.It doesnt come as a surprise since he wishes to match up to the prequel which was directed by Karan Johar himself. For the same, he isnt leaving any stone unturned! So now, besides dance and romance, action too will be integral to the storyline. Also, yet another incident that inspired Punit to take this decision was the disappointing performance of Tiger Shroffs Munna Michael.The film highlighted Tigers flexible dance moves but failed to impress the audience. Hence, additional element of action in SOTY 2 will cater to the audience who loves Tigers action. Earlier, we had reported that Tiger Shroff will take off to Dehradun this month to kick off Student Of The Year 2.If reports are to be believed, it will mark the debut, the young and popular star kid Ananya Panday and theatre-actress Tara Sutaria. Considering that the two are debutants, the second instalment of SOTY solely depends on Tigers crowd-pulling skills.
